The invention provides a multi-axle new energy vehicle drive-by-wire chassis redundancy control system and method and a new energy vehicle, and relates to the technical field of automatic driving automobiles. According to the failure number of the driving shafts, four shafts of the whole vehicle are adjusted to work 12 * 8, three shafts of the whole vehicle are adjusted to work 12 * 6, two shafts of the whole vehicle are adjusted to work 12 * 4 and one shaft of the whole vehicle is adjusted to work 12 * 2, and torque instructions of the driving shafts in the working state are adjusted in real time to respond to an acceleration request of an automatic driving system; braking force is generated by applying torque opposite to the rotating speed direction to the driving motor currently in the working state, and kinetic energy is converted into electric energy to be stored in the power battery. Differential torque steering is achieved by controlling the torque difference of the two wheel-side motors on the same shaft. Through redundant control of driving, braking, steering and parking, function backup of the drive-by-wire chassis is achieved, and the safety of the whole vehicle is improved.
